Background
The steel belt is a conveyer belt made of carbon steel and can be used as a traction and carrying component of a belt conveyer and also can be used for bundling goods; is a narrow and long strip steel produced by various steel rolling enterprises in order to meet the requirements of various industrial departments for industrially producing various metal or mechanical products. The production process of the steel strip comprises cold rolling, leveling, rolling and the like; wherein after the steel strip is finished to be leveled, the surface of the steel strip is required to be deoiled, because the steel strip is subjected to oil immersion treatment before being leveled, wherein the oil immersion treatment is to avoid scratches on the surface of the steel strip by the roller during the leveling process. In the existing degreasing treatment process, manual work is usually adopted, or two pieces of oil absorbing cloth are simply fixed on the upper surface and the lower surface of the steel belt respectively, so that the degreasing operation of the steel belt is realized. In the oil removal treatment, the oil removal effect is poor, and the process of replacing the oil absorbing cloth is complex and has low efficiency.
In summary, in order to solve the defects in the prior art, a device for treating oil stains on the surface of strip steel with a simple structure is required to be designed.

Example 1
A device for treating oil stains on the surface of strip steel comprises: the washing machine comprises a washing box 1, a flushing box 2, a moving assembly and a brushing assembly 4, wherein a lower pneumatic clamping jaw 51 is arranged between the washing box 1 and the flushing box 2, the washing box 1 and the flushing box 2 are respectively provided with a containing cavity 6, the moving assembly comprises a linear guide rail 31, a first screw transmission assembly 32, an air cylinder 33 and an upper pneumatic clamping jaw 34, the first screw transmission assembly 32 is arranged at the upper end of the linear guide rail 31, the air cylinder 33 is arranged at the lower end of a sliding block 321 in the first screw transmission assembly 32, the upper pneumatic clamping jaw 34 is arranged at the lower end of the air cylinder 33, the brushing assembly 4 is symmetrically provided with two groups, the brushing assembly 4 comprises a position adjusting mechanism and a brush head 42, the brush head 42 is arranged at one end of the position adjusting mechanism, and a flushing nozzle 7 is arranged in the containing cavity 6 of the flushing box 2. The first screw transmission assembly 32 comprises a first motor 321, a first screw rod 322 and a first fixing frame 323, wherein the left end of the first screw rod 322 is connected with the first motor 321, the right end of the first screw rod 322 is rotatably connected to the first fixing frame 323, the first fixing frame 323 is arranged on the linear guide rail 31, the first screw rod 322 is provided with a first ball nut 324, and the air cylinder 33 is fixed at the lower end of the first ball nut 324. The position adjusting mechanism comprises a driving cylinder 43 and a second screw transmission assembly 41, the second screw transmission assembly 41 comprises a second motor 411, a second screw rod 412 and a second fixing frame 413, the left end of the second screw rod 412 is connected with the second motor 411, the right end of the second screw rod 412 is rotatably connected to the second fixing frame 413, the second fixing frame 413 is arranged on one side of the driving cylinder 43, a second ball nut 414 is arranged on the second screw rod 412, and the brush head 42 is fixed at the lower end of the second ball nut 414.
As shown in fig. 1 to 3, the use principle of the present utility model is as follows: after the upper pneumatic clamping jaw 34 grabs the steel plate, the linear guide rail 31 drives the first screw driving assembly 32 and the upper pneumatic clamping jaw 34 to move, so that the steel plate is conveyed forwards, after reaching the upper part of the washing box 1, the air cylinder 33 moves downwards to enable the steel plate to enter the inside of the washing box 1 containing washing liquid, after the steel plate is kept stand for a period of time, the air cylinder 33 moves upwards to enable the steel plate to be separated from the washing box 1, the first screw driving assembly 32 drives the steel plate to move right to the position right above the lower pneumatic clamping jaw 51, then the air cylinder 33 drives the lower end of the steel plate to be inserted into the lower pneumatic clamping jaw 51 and clamped, the brush heads 42 on two sides are close to the steel plate through the control of the adjusting mechanism, then the steel plate is moved upwards and downwards through the adjusting mechanism to brush the surface of the steel plate, after cleaning is completed, the brushing assembly 4 is pushed away, the steel plate is moved into the washing box 2 through the moving assembly, and washing liquid and residual greasy dirt on the surface are washed through the washing nozzle 7 inside the washing box 2.
Through moving subassembly, scrubbing subassembly, washing case and pneumatic clamping jaw, realize the automatic greasy dirt clearance of steel sheet, keep stand, the two-sided reciprocal scrubbing of steel sheet and wash the spraying in proper order, wash the cleanliness factor height, avoided manual operation.
As a further preferred embodiment, the two groups of the flushing nozzles 7 are symmetrically arranged, the flushing nozzles 7 are connected with a water pump 71 through a pipeline, and the water pump 71 is connected with a heating box 72. The water is sprayed through the flushing nozzle 7 after being heated by the heating box 72, and the hot water further improves the cleanliness.
